Your ‘day to day’
In this role you will use scientific/engineering knowledge to develop method using appropriate analytical technologies such as Gas Chromatography, Liquid Chromatography, Ion Chromatography and Inductively Coupled Plasma Mass Spectrometry (GC, GC-MS, LC/MS-MS, IC and ICP-MS) and new advanced analytical technologies. You will conduct research, development, and project activities of moderate scope and medium to high complexity which may be a portion of a broader project. This also includes development, validation and implementation of new analytical methods in order to support the Reduce Risk Products (RRPs). You will be asked to apply problem-solving techniques to facilitate improvements of methods, processes, products, systems, facilities, and/or equipment. You will also participates in the development of project schedules, estimates test plans, and makes recommendations for technical alternatives.

More specifically, you will:
  • Develop and recommend analytical technical alternatives, designs and/or design improvements. Coordinate activities/tasks of technicians or less experienced professionals and contractors
  • Contribute to the development of project scopes, schedule & estimates and follow planning related to the projects plans, including deadlines and resource requirements. Inform about any deviation from initial planning and update it accordingly in agreement with main stakeholders (e.g analytical laboratories)
  • Develop and validate methods according to internal guidelines. Ensure that staff executes testing protocols as defined in the related validation protocols and report the results in appropriate validation/development reports.
  • Coordinate development of methods in PMI Centers of Expertise (CoE) and in qualified external laboratories. Review plans and reports and ensure scientific performance and compliance of developed methods to PMI requirements. Advise as technical subject expert and provide scientific expertise and guidance to Testing Laboratories in the context of technical issues and/or revision of existing methods.
  • Perform his/her duties in accordance to the respective PMI procedures, standards (ISO17025) and relevant regulations when applicable.

Who we’re looking for
  • University degree in chemistry (PhD, HES, EPF level or equivalent)
  • Solid experience of laboratory in the aerosol or tobacco or other industry
  • Proven successful experience in the area of analytical chemistry with good level of know-how in analytical techniques
  • Previous exposure in laboratory accredited environment (ISO 17025)
  • Experience in quality systems and database management (LIMS)
  • Good knowledge of analytical techniques such as GC-MS, GC-MS-MS, ICP-MS and LC-MS
  • Strong problem solving and organizational capabilities coupled with proven leadership skills
  • Demonstrated ability to communicate, present and influence credibly and effectively at all levels of the organization
  • Fluent English is a must, French is a plus
